
Google Cloud Platform (GCP) の Spot VMs は、Google のサーバーリソースを低コストで利用可能にした画期的な仕組みです。この記事では、Spot VMs の概要から機能特性まで幅広く解説します。
この記事の目次
- Spot VMsの定義と価値
- Spot VMsの歴史と進化
- Spot VMsの内部構造と動作原理
- Spot VMs vs. 通常のオンデマンドインスタンス
- まとめ
Spot VMsの定義と価値

Spot VMsは、Google Cloud のサーバーリソースで瞬間的にオーバーサプライが発生した際に提供されます。ユーザーはこのリソースを最大90%安価に利用することが可能です。
例えば、ビッグデータ分析や大規模なデータ処理といった一時的な負荷が高いアプリケーションにとって、Spot VMsは経済的かつ効率的な選択肢となります。
Spot VMsの歴史と進化

2018年、Google Cloud PlatformはSpot VMsを初めてリリースし、その後、迅速な進化を遂げてきました。その過程で、さまざまな機能が追加され、パフォーマンスと可用性の向上に寄与しています。
最近では、Spot VMsがクラスターでの利用に対応するなど、アプリケーション範囲も拡大しており、ユーザーにとってますます魅力的な選択肢となっています。
Spot VMsの内部構造と動作原理

Spot VMsは、プライオリティをユーザーが設定できるため、予算に合わせてインスタンスを選択できます。また、価格競争により、高いパフォーマンスを維持しながらコスト効果が高いプランを選ぶことができます。
例えば、デプロイ時に自動再起動機能を使用して安定した稼働を目指すことは一般的です。この機能は、Google Cloud Platform上で一貫性のあるインフラ環境を構築するのに役立ちます。
Spot VMs vs. 通常のオンデマンドインスタンス

Spot VMsと通常のオンデマンドインスタンスは、それぞれ異なる特性を持っています。前者は柔軟性やコスト効果を重視する一方で、後者は安定性と予測可能性が特徴です。
ユーザーは自身のニーズに応じて最適な選択をすることを強く推奨します。特に、短期的なプロジェクトではSpot VMsの活用が効果的であることが実証されています。
まとめ
GCP Spot VMsは、コストと柔軟性に優れた選択肢として多くのユーザーに支持されつつあります。適切な使用方法を見極めることで、その価値を最大限に引き出すことが可能です。
※本記事はIT用語辞典の手書きドラフトです。公開前に最新情報・出典を確認のうえ加筆修正してください。

コメント